What you'll be doing
- You'll be one of the go-to persons for all things HR! Providing expert guidance and support on all sorts of complex HR topics, policies, and processes. You'll be the HR hero that saves the day for all employees and managers.
- You'll help us keep things fresh by supporting the development and implementation of new and exciting HR initiatives, projects, and policies. If you're full of great ideas, we want to hear them!
- You'll dive into data analysis and make reports that even our CFO Joe will be proud of. Your analysis and reports support the implementation of HR projects and help Sr. HR Business Partners and managers make better-informed decisions
- You'll be the friendly face that helps with employee growth, development, and internal mobility. And when things get sticky, you'll step in and make sure everyone is feeling supported and treated fairly. Especially in case of long-term sick leave and performance issues.
- With the Senior HR Business Partners, you'll manage the annual performance review process. Plus, you'll help us transition to an ongoing performance and feedback management cycle - we can't wait to see what you'll come up with!
- You'll be on the lookout for any HR issues or trends, then work with the right people to find a solution.
- You'll manage a ton of exciting HR projects, like keeping up with legal requirements, choosing new HR vendors and tools, and driving the implementation of employee engagement initiatives.
What you'll bring
- HR experience - You need to have at least 3 years of work experience as a HR Business Partner / Advisor.
- HR knowledge - You don't have to know everything, but we need someone who has an understanding of HR policies, practices, and preferably internal labour laws. Speaking Dutch and having experience working as an HR professional in the Netherlands and with a Works Council is crucial to be successful in this role.
- People skills - You gotta love people! We need someone who can relate to our employees, managers and leaders and build strong relationships with them. Bonus points if you're a great listener and can give killer advice.
- Business acumen - We need someone who can connect HR strategies to business objectives. You don't have to be a business genius, but you should know how HR fits into the bigger picture.
- Communication skills - You'll be the one communicating HR policies and initiatives to the whole organization, so we need someone who can explain complex ideas in a clear and concise way, both in written content as well as during trainings and jam sessions.
- Project management skills - HR is always working on something, so we need someone who can juggle multiple projects and keep them on track. If you're a pro at project management, using Miro and other tools, we want you on our team!
